National Helpline Against Trafficking

If you or someone you know is experiencing human trafficking, don't hesitate to help. The National Human Trafficking Hotline provides free and confidential support for victims. You can call, text, or chat online with trained specialists who can offerassistance and connect you with local services.

The Hotline also works to raise awareness about human trafficking and advocate for vulnerable populations. By calling or texting 1-888-373-7888, you can join forces with the fight against this horrific crime.

About the Polaris Project

The Polaris Project is a global organization dedicated to combating human trafficking and slavery. They work on multiple fronts, offering vital aid to those affected of trafficking while also advocating for stronger regulations to prevent this horrific crime.
